About this spot
Westminster Abbey competes with St Paul’s Cathedral as London’s most famous church. It is where royalty is crowned and where they get married. The Gothic design blends seamlessly with the Palace of Westminster (Parliament). Construction of the present church was begun in 1245 by Henry III but its origins date back to 960.
